
Overview
After a car crash, criminal psychologist Dr. Miranda Grey regains consciousness only to find that she's a patient in the same mental institution that currently employs her. She's been accused of murdering her husband Dr. Douglas Grey — but she has no memory of committing the crime. As she tries to regain her memory and convince her co-worker, Dr. Pete Graham, of her innocence, a vengeful spirit uses her as an earthly pawn, which further convinces everyone of her guilt.

Who directed Gothika?
Gothika was directed by Mathieu Kassovitz.
What was the budget and revenue for Gothika?
The official budget was $40,000,000 and the movie went on to gross $141,591,324 worldwide.
Where was Gothika produced?
It was produced by companies including Dark Castle Entertainment in United States of America.
